Jobs found
Technical Support Specialist
New Delhi
Quess Corp Limited
Sales Support Specialist
New Delhi
Soho Square Solutions
Technical Support Specialist
New Delhi
Oracle
Principal Technical Support Consultant
New Delhi
AVEVA
Customer Support: Registry Growth Specialist
New Delhi
D.O.M Family